My son is along with me this year in NM.
He missed a shot this morning on an ok 6x6 270 class. My fault as I shot his rifle at the Whittington Center range in Raton on our way to camp after he zeroed it. I had cranked up the scope and didn't turn it down. He shot over the six by.
All is well however as our afternoon set up put him in a spot we have used in previous years and is a funnel for the elk heading down in the evening.
Shooting light here is going by around 6:45 and his Wthrby 300 mag barked at just about 6:20pm. I was set up above him a half mile or so. One shot and I think "sweet", then another shortly after.
Turned out the second was an insurance shot, a great first bull. I write at 12am after we dressed an hung his elk. Long day but very rewarding. He has elk hunted four times.
We green scored it at 350 range. I'll get pics up asap. Regardless it has been a great day and it's the biggest elk in our family by far.

Here we are, just got in from the morning hunt. Saw a few but the one shot opportunity for our third member of our party came up short.
Here's RJ's bull, hope these turn out ok we had to jury rig the files to post them, we are still in the woods. The first pic or two may be while his hors are still buried in the ground the way he fell.
300 Weatherby, 180 grain Nosler at 20 yards, a bit of overkill but one shot and done, the next shot may be out to 400 or so which is why we shoot the magnums.
Hope you enjoy these, we'll try and get two more bulls to post by Wednesday with any good fortune.
